Kurtia argillacea

Kurtia argillacea

A species of Kurtia

Kurtia argillacea belongs to the Corticiaceae family, noted for its unique growth on clay-rich soils. This species typically forms as a smooth, white crust on the substrates it colonizes. It plays a vital role in forest ecosystems by breaking down organic matter and contributing to nutrient cycles.
